Subject: Review request — queue-depth autoscaler for Tarnbeck Relay

Hi,

Attached is the autoscaler patch for the Tarnbeck Relay ingestion tier. It scales workers on queue depth rather than CPU, with a 30-second cooldown to avoid flapping. Please check the hysteresis bounds in scaler.go carefully; an earlier draft oscillated under bursty partner traffic. To exercise the staging control plane during review, authenticate with the following token.

login token, yajeg-fawif: eyJhbGciOiJIUzI1NiIsInR5cCI6IkpXVCJ9.eyJzdWIiOiIEdPQYnZXaZIn0.HSRTnYZBx0Qc

## Ownership

Sorting stability in the Quillboard report builder is owned by the core rendering team. If your plugin relies on stable sort order across grouped columns, file issues against the `report-sort` component. Behavior changes are announced one release in advance. Questions about stability guarantees should go to the maintainer listed below.

signatory, yahog-badug: Quenix Ulaael

Subject: Memtrace cut-over complete

Team,

Cut-over to Memtrace v2 for GPU memory profiling finished last night. Old v1 agents are disabled; any tickets referencing v1 dashboards should be closed as resolved-by-migration. Sampling overhead is now under 2% and allocation traces include kernel names. Known gap: profiles older than 30 days were not migrated. Point customers at the v2 docs for setup questions. For reference when troubleshooting, the agent now runs with the following configuration.

settings of bagaf-bawip:
[aldax]
port = 5000
region = south-4
host = aldax.brasklabs.corp
team = brivan
timeout_ms = 2000
retries = 2

Pellwright runs three environments: dev, staging, prod. All cron jobs are gone; scheduled work now lives in the Tidewheel workflow engine. Do not add new crontab entries — they get wiped on deploy. Each workflow has a spec file in the repo; staging picks up changes on merge, prod requires a manual promote. Retries and alerting are handled by the engine, not your code. If a job misfires, check the run history first. Each environment boots with the values listed here.

settings of bafof-tagep:
[frador]
port = 9300
region = west-1
host = frador.norvacorp.corp
timeout_ms = 3000
retries = 5